Woodbridge: Assault After Jubilee Celebrations

6 June 2012, 07:18

Police are appealing for information after a man was assaulted on Monday night following Jubilee celebrations in Woodbridge.

The man, who is in his forties, was with his granddaughter in the car park by the Deben Swimming Pool and is believed to have asked a passing man to mind his language. The man then proceeded to punch and kick the man to the ground where he then continued the attack before walking off towards the town centre. It is believed the offender may then have made his way towards the Kings Head pub to meet friends.

The man was taken to Ipswich hospital with bruising and a possible broken nose but was able to return home during the early hours of yesterday morning.

There were a number of people in the area at the time and police are keen to hear from anyone who witnessed the incident. Officers also believe there are people who know who committed the assault and are urging them to come forward.
